Ultra slim bezel structure of liquid crystal display device
Abstract:
The present invention relates to an ultra slim bezel structure of liquid crystal display device, which includes a TFT surface having an inner face on which a PI film is arranged, a CF surface having an inner face on which a PI film is arranged, a sealant, and a first color resist barrier and a second color resist barrier. The inner faces of the TFT surface and the CF surface are in registration with each other in a vertical direction and edges of the inner faces of the TFT surface and the CF surface are bonded together with the sealant. The first color resist barrier includes a linear color resist barrier that is formed by continuously arranging color resist on the inner face of the TFT surface adjacent to the sealant to extend along the edge of the TFT surface. The second color resist barrier includes a linear color resist barrier that is formed by continuously arranging color resist on the inner face of the CF surface adjacent to the sealant to extend along the edge of the CF surface. The first color resist barrier and the second color resist barrier oppose each other at upper and lower sides and respectively block spread of the PI films on the TFT surface and the CF surface. The present invention effectively controls spread areas of PI films and realizes an ultra slim bezel design to thereby effectively handle peripheral mura.
